Option 3 – Room Sensor Only
If the TE 6100-960 is being used as a room sensor only use the violet and blue wires.
Multiple Room Sensors
Four sensors can be wired to give an average reading of room temperatures to the TRAC control. They
must be wired in a series/parallel arrangement. The drawing above drawing shows a circuit making use of
the built in sensor in the TE6100 Johnson Sensor/Setpoint assembly and using TE6000 sensors for the
other three. (The other three could also be TE6100, just using the sensor wires .)
